No Man's Land

This call is open to all Female and Female Identifying artists.
 

Cutting edge Hermosa Beach gallery is looking for the best working Female and Female Identifying artists to feature in an upcoming group exhibition at ShockBoxx Gallery at the beginning of March, 2022. The top artist submissions will win a Cash Prize, as well as receiving Featured Wall Space in the exhibition. The Theme of this call is geared towards highlighting the Female Experience. This can include (but is not limited to) how one identifies as a female, current female social injustices, activism, motherhood, and sexuality. We are looking for your best work. Bring it ladies!

Artworks will be judged based on creativity, originality, quality of work, composition, and overall artistic ability.

Competition will also be featured on ARTSY.

Cash Prizes to top three pieces selected by jury.

Jurors: To Be Announced.

ENTRY DEADLINE: Submit until February 13th, 2022.



ENTER THE COMPETITION

You can enter this competition with a Single Entry of one image for $25, or up to eight images at $5 per additional image. There are also additional options for video and audio uploads. Winners will be chosen based on the quality of single entry as well as quality of overall work.

Competition Winners will be announced mid February via email, the exhibition will be featured on Artsy and the winners will remain published (on the PMS Artwork Past Competition Winners site) for winners to reference on their respective resumes and future submissions.

If you are chosen for the gallery exhibition, details will be provided via email on sending/delivering your work to the gallery for the show in early March of 2022.
